What Does This ISO 39001:2012 — Road Traffic Safety Management Playbook Cover?

This ISO 39001:2012 — Road Traffic Safety Management implementation guide for Professional Services & Consulting delivers domain-specific controls mapped to real-world consulting operations.

  • Clause 4: Context of the Organization: Define internal and external road safety issues impacting consulting teams, such as urban client site access, international travel risks, and subcontractor vehicle use, with stakeholder mapping templates specific to service delivery chains.
  • Clause 5: Leadership: Establish executive accountability for road traffic safety, including C-suite sign-off on safety policies and integration into client engagement contracts, ensuring alignment with ISO 39001:2012 leadership mandates.
  • Clause 6: Planning: Develop risk-based objectives for high-exposure activities like field audits or site assessments, with control selection for driver fatigue, mobile device use, and adverse weather travel.
  • Clause 7: Support: Implement training programs for consultants on defensive driving and incident reporting, supported by digital recordkeeping systems compliant with ISO 39001:2012 documentation requirements.
  • Clause 8: Operation: Deploy operational controls for vehicle leasing, GPS tracking of field staff, and pre-trip checklists integrated into daily work management tools used by consulting teams.
  • Clause 9: Performance Evaluation: Conduct internal audits of travel incident logs and safety KPIs, using standardized checklists to prepare for third-party certification audits.
  • Clause 10: Improvement: Apply corrective action workflows to near-misses during client site visits, with feedback loops tied to consultant performance reviews and service delivery updates.
